Fábrica Nacional de Munições de Armas Ligeiras
Portuguese national small arms manufacturer From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Fábrica Nacional de Munições de Armas Ligeiras, (FNM), (English: National Light Weapons and Ammunition Factory), was the national manufacturer of small arms and ammunition in Portugal.[1] It was established in 1947, and closed by the government of Portugal in 2001.
FNM-branded ammunition continued to be sold after the closure of the factory, however it was manufactured by prvi partizan.
